Ashland Reschedules July 4th Recycling Event to July 11

The town's Fourth of July recycling event has been rescheduled to this Saturday, July 11, while the Ashland Public Library kicks off a busy stretch of summer programming this week.

TOWN HALL

The town's July 4th recycling event, postponed due to the holiday, will now take place Saturday, July 11, according to the town's News Flash. Separately, Ashland has launched a new online licensing and permitting portal called OpenGov, which town officials say will streamline how residents and businesses apply for permits. Residents can find details on both items through the town's website.

Town committees have a full slate of meetings this week and next, including the Planning Board on Thursday, July 9, via Zoom, the Conservation Commission on Monday, July 13, and the Zoning Board of Appeals on Tuesday, July 14, in a hybrid format.

SCHOOLS

Ashland Public Schools' Site Council at David Mindess Elementary School is scheduled to meet Tuesday, July 14, from 2:30 to 3:30 p.m., with another session set for August 11. The district continues to promote sign-ups for its newsletters and highlighted ongoing work tied to the Mindess Building Project, its major facilities initiative.

COMMUNITY & ARTS

The Ashland Public Library's Adult Summer Reading Challenge 2026 runs online today, Wednesday, July 8, through Friday, July 10. A slate of in-person and virtual programs is also on tap this week: "Make Me a Story," an interactive session for ages 3 to 7 with a caregiver, and a Rainforest Reptiles Show for families, both Thursday, July 9. That same day, the library will host its Teen Creative Writing Club, a Women's Wisdom Circle "Mid Year check in," a Great Decisions discussion on "Ukraine and the Future of European Security," and a virtual Romance Book Club session on the novel "Fish Out of Water."
